Abstract
1,025,289. Winding bobbins; doffing. DOWSMITH Inc. Sept. 16, 1963 [Sept. 25, 1962], No. 36376/63. Headings DID and D1J. [Also in Division B8] A continuous strand of material to be wound on a rotating cylindrical member is secured to the member by means of a circumferentially extending slot formed between the end face of the member and a detachable end plate in which the strand may be caught and wound initially. Multifilament glass strand 22 is wound on a cardboard tube 23 on one of three cyclindrical winding members 1 mounted upon a turntable 3 and is distributed in crossing convolutions thereon by the rotation and reciprocation of strand traversing means 21. The winding members 1 are driven simultaneously by means of belts 6, 4. When one member is filled the turntable rotates automatically through one-third of a revolution to bring an empty member into the winding position; simultaneously with this action, a guide member 33 pivotally mounted on a pin 34 moves to catch the strand and to guide it into a circumferential slot 37 provided between the end of the member 1 and a dished plate 39 held magnetically to the member as shown in Fig. 5. Pins 42 limit the depth to which the strand may enter the slot and ensure even winding of the strand. An annular spigot (Fig. 6 not shown) may be provided on the end of the member 1 as an alternative for the same purpose. A hand brake 15 is provided to arrest the wound member without stopping the rotation of the other member so that the package may be removed and replaced by an empty tube. A foot brake 11 serves similarly to arrest the member in the winding position in order to initiate the whole winding operation. In this case the strand is inserted manually in the slot, the winding member brought gradually up to speed and since much of this initially wound strand is not properly attenuated a transfer operation to the succeeding winding member may follow directly.
